Want to get in touch? We are here to help and would love to hear from you. Here's how you can reach us.

Get in touch


Sometimes you need a little help. If you are experiencing issues with any of your projects or campaigns, don’t worry… we’re here for you.

Billing Inquiries

Sales and Other Inquiries

Want to talk about what we can offer in your market? Send us an email through the address below or call us directly through one of our dedicated phone numbers.

Scandinavia: +47 23 96 69 07

US: +1 646 971 9530
UK: +44 20 3318 1590
Indonesia: +62 21 515 2000

large image

Where to find us

Our Offices

Stay up to date with our newsletter.

Latest news

Latest news